Angela Mary Matusicky Filicko, 94, a long-time resident of Newport News, VA and recently Suffolk, VA, passed away on February 19, 2023, after a brief illness.  She is reunited with her loving husband of 61 years, Ralph Richard Filicko, who left this world in June 2013 but never left her side. 

Born on a strawberry farm near Albany, Louisiana, Angela was the 11th of 16 children by Paul and Julianna (Csanyi) Matusicky, turn of the century immigrants from Nagykanizsa, Hungary.  When Angela was six, the family relocated to Cleveland, OH, which was also when the family first began speaking English in the home! In 1947, she graduated with honors from St. Procop High School where she met Ralph, the love of her life. She and Ralph were married on December 1, 1951.

Her marriage to Ralph, a career U.S. Army NCO, led her to reside in several states and France, before settling in Newport News, VA.  After employment as a professional telephone operator in Williamsburg, she found her true calling as a loving mother to four children; cook, gardener, craftswoman, planner, poet, author, storyteller, bird watcher, caregiver, and gamer. Deeply religious, she was a devout Catholic and charter member of St. Jerome Catholic Church in the late 1960s, and a faithful adherent to the parish ministry for most of her life.
